experimental/cuda-ubi9/: webcolors-1.13 metadata and description

Simple index

A library for working with the color formats defined by HTML and CSS.

author_email James Bennett <james@b-list.org>
classifiers
  • Development Status :: 5 - Production/Stable
  • Environment :: Web Environment
  • Intended Audience :: Developers
  • License :: OSI Approved :: BSD License
  • Operating System :: OS Independent
  • Programming Language :: Python
  • Programming Language :: Python :: 3
  • Programming Language :: Python :: 3.7
  • Programming Language :: Python :: 3.8
  • Programming Language :: Python :: 3.9
  • Programming Language :: Python :: 3.10
  • Programming Language :: Python :: 3.11
  • Topic :: Utilities
description_content_type text/x-rst
keywords color,css,html,web
license BSD-3-Clause
project_urls
  • documentation, https://webcolors.readthedocs.io
  • homepage, https://github.com/ubernostrum/webcolors
provides_extras tests
requires_dist
  • furo ; extra == 'docs'
  • sphinx ; extra == 'docs'
  • sphinx-copybutton ; extra == 'docs'
  • sphinx-inline-tabs ; extra == 'docs'
  • sphinx-notfound-page ; extra == 'docs'
  • sphinxext-opengraph ; extra == 'docs'
  • pytest ; extra == 'tests'
  • pytest-cov ; extra == 'tests'
requires_python >=3.7
File Tox results History
webcolors-1.13-py3-none-any.whl
Size
14 KB
Type
Python Wheel
Python
3
CI status image

webcolors is a module for working with HTML/CSS color definitions.

Support is included for normalizing and converting between the following formats (RGB colorspace only; conversion to/from HSL can be handled by the colorsys module in the Python standard library):

For example:

>>> import webcolors
>>> webcolors.hex_to_name("#daa520")
'goldenrod'

Implementations are also provided for the HTML5 color parsing and serialization algorithms. For example, parsing the infamous “chucknorris” string into an rgb() triplet:

>>> import webcolors
>>> webcolors.html5_parse_legacy_color("chucknorris")
HTML5SimpleColor(red=192, green=0, blue=0)

Full documentation is available online.